Output 2f8bf899a61eb806917794ba165caea177aed6497ed65a91bb150a9eeda95926:53

value
4782969
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e28e95ec5156d3d4169951a9d033a323c6ea50f991c208adfeeb263c661e9b9d
address
bc1pu28ftmz32mfag95e2x5aqvary0rw558ej8pq3t07avnrces7nwwsex3pks
transaction
2f8bf899a61eb806917794ba165caea177aed6497ed65a91bb150a9eeda95926
spent
true